WALLDORF, GERMANY: SAP AG announced a historic landmark in its product release strategy: The latest release of its market-leading enterprise resource planning (ERP) application, SAP ERP, has been selected or installed by more than 10,000 customers, including Bank of America, Brazilian petrochemical company Braskem, and Kraft Foods.

In addition, Gartner recently ranked SAP as the 2007 Market Share leader in the ERP category with a market share of 27.5 percent, surpassing the second-ranked vendor who was ranked at 13.9 percent.

As SAP ERP continues to gain industry-wide momentum, it has also become the No. 1 topic of interest for the Americas' SAP Users' Group (ASUG), according to Chris Crone, director of Business Technology, Pentair Corp. and member of the ASUG Board of Directors.

"To keep pace with this demand, we created the ASUG SAP ERP Upgrades Program in 2007," said Crone. "Robust attendance at our face-to-face symposiums and Webcasts, in addition to the high volume of traffic on our online Upgrades Information Center, is proof that SAP ERP 6.0 is the IT enabler of choice for companies seeking to gain a competitive edge."

Available since June 2006, SAP ERP 6.0 is the fastest adopted ERP release in SAP history and is the first step in enabling customers to take full advantage of the entire SAP(R) Business Suite family of business applications. The 10,000-customer milestone comes in the wake of general availability of the software's third enhancement package, a unique model in the software sector that enables customers to continuously add on new software features at no additional charge and without having to undergo complete upgrades.

Now available to SAP ERP 6.0 customers, the third enhancement package delivers 150 new business functions that include 400 new capabilities, 183 industry enhancements, 45 enterprise service bundles and 556 individual enterprise services-the essential building blocks of software applications that can be reused and combined to compose new business processes. Key business functions include new capabilities in the areas of general ledger, hedge management support, recruiting and unit maintenance for defense.

Since the release of SAP ERP in 2006, SAP has delivered more than 600 new capabilities and 97 enterprise service bundles to customers.
